S¨¢nchez %A Carolina Ram¨ªrez %J International Journal of Digital Accounting Research %D 2006 %I University of Huelva, Rutgers University %X Some manufacturers are reluctant to rationally share their Information Systems(ISs) with their dealers. Through a detailed case study analysis, we explore what could impela manufacturer to overcome its reluctance by analysing its control problems (lack of direction;motivational; and personal limitations). We show that sharing ISs provides benefits derivedfrom the collection of information in both quantity and quality that is in turn utilized by themanufacturer. It ensures that the manufacturer controls operations with proper information, seeingthe market through dealers. Therefore, manufacturers could share ISs in order to proactivelymanage their distribution channels in a non-coercive way. %K Information Systems %K Control Problems %K Distribution Channel %K Case Study %U http://www.uhu.es/ijdar/10.4192/1577-8517-v6_5.pdf
